What are strawberry cheesecake chimichangas?

Cheesecake is a rich dessert with a creamy cream cheese filling that can be flavored and topped in many ways. For this recipe we combine that velvety cheesecake mixture with fresh strawberries, creating a light, fruity filling. Instead of the usual graham cracker crust, the filling is wrapped in a tortilla and fried to create a crispy shell.

Chimichangas are essentially fried burritos, rooted in Tex-Mex and southwestern cuisine. Traditionally savory and filled with meat and vegetables, chimichangas are usually deep-fried or pan-fried. Here we turn the concept into a dessert by pairing the tortilla shell with a strawberry cheesecake filling, then air-frying for a crisp, golden exterior that balances the creamy center.

Why we love air fryer recipes

Deep frying chimichangas works, but it can be messy and time-consuming. The air fryer offers a cleaner, faster option that still yields a crisp exterior. Air frying uses little to no oil, so cleanup is easier and the result is slightly lighter than traditional frying.

To make these dessert chimichangas in the air fryer, place them in a single layer in the basket and cook until the tortillas are golden and crisp. The air fryer crisps the outside while keeping the cheesecake-strawberry filling soft and creamy, making it an ideal method for this recipe.

How to make strawberry cheesecake chimichangas

  1. Prepare the strawberries. Hull and dice them into small pieces so they fold easily into the filling.
  2. In a large bowl, beat the cream cheese with the sour cream and sugar until smooth. Fold in the chopped strawberries gently so the filling stays light and slightly chunky.
  3. Assemble the chimichangas. Lay a tortilla flat, spoon the strawberry cream cheese mixture into the center, fold the sides in, and roll into a burrito. Tip: spread a small amount of the cream cheese mixture along the tortilla edge to help seal it.
  4. Place the assembled chimichangas in the air fryer basket in a single layer.
  5. Air fry at 350°F (175°C) for 10–12 minutes, or until the tortillas are golden and crisp.
  6. Remove from the air fryer, brush or dip in melted butter, then roll the chimichangas in a cinnamon-sugar mixture to coat.
  7. Serve warm, plain or with a scoop of vanilla ice cream, whipped cream, or a drizzle of chocolate or caramel sauce if desired.

How to store strawberry cheesecake chimichangas

These treats are best eaten the day they’re made, while the shell is still crisp and the filling is fresh. If you have leftovers, store them in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Because of the dairy in the filling, freezing is not recommended; the texture will change.

To reheat, warm them in the air fryer or a toaster oven until heated through and the tortilla is crisp again. You can also reheat briefly in the oven. Microwaving is fastest but can soften the exterior, so use it only if you’re short on time.

Common Questions about Strawberry Cheesecake Chimichangas

What kind of tortillas should I use for strawberry cheesecake chimichangas?

Soft flour tortillas work best. They’re pliable for rolling and crisp nicely in the air fryer, creating a pleasant contrast with the creamy filling.

Can I bake strawberry cheesecake chimichangas instead of frying them?

Yes. Brush the assembled chimichangas with melted butter and bake at 350°F (175°C) for about 15 minutes or until golden. Placing them on a wire rack over a baking sheet helps air circulate for an evenly crisp result.

What can I serve with strawberry cheesecake chimichangas?

Serve with whipped cream, a scoop of vanilla ice cream, or a drizzle of chocolate or caramel sauce for an indulgent finish.

Are strawberry cheesecake chimichangas suitable for vegetarians?

Yes, they are vegetarian-friendly as written since they contain no meat. Check tortillas and other packaged ingredients if you follow strict dietary requirements.

Strawberry Cheesecake Chimichanga

5 from 1 vote
Alia and Radwa

Servings: 8 servings
Prep: 10 mins
Cook: 10 mins
Total: 20 mins
These chimichangas are filled with strawberry cream cheese, cooked in the air fryer, and dusted with cinnamon sugar.

Ingredients

  • 8 ounces cream cheese
  • ¼ cup sour cream
  • ¼ cup sugar
  • 1 cup chopped strawberries
  • 4 medium sized tortillas
  • 2 Tablespoons melted butter
  • 2 Tablespoons granulated sugar
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on

Instructions

  • In a large bowl, beat the cream cheese, sour cream, and sugar until smooth. Fold in the chopped strawberries.
  • Lay a tortilla flat and spoon the filling into the center. Fold the sides in and roll to seal.
  • Tip: Use a little of the cream cheese mixture to seal the edge of the tortilla.
  • Place the assembled chimichangas in the air fryer basket in a single layer.
  • Cook at 350°F (175°C) for 10–12 minutes, until golden and crisp.
  • Brush with melted butter, then roll in a mixture of sugar and cinnamon.
  • Serve warm and enjoy.
